Over 11,000 medical students in Camagüey

The school has 2,597 students majoring in medicine, 431 in stomatology, 4,863 in health technology, 121 in health psychology and 3,263 in nursing. Read More

Cuba's many elderly create greater need for resources

By 2025, 26 percent of Cuba's population will be 60 or older, making it one of the top countries in the world for percentage of elderly population. Read More

Cuban with 3-0 against Trinidad&Tobago at NORCECA Volleyball

The top two finishers at the NORCECA Continental Championship will qualify for the 2007 FIVB World Cup in Japan. The top three finishers at the World Cup qualify for the 2008 Olympics in Beijing. Read More
